YR 2020 UL http://www.ajnr.org/content/41/9/1754.abstract AB SUMMARY: Spinal CSF–venous fistulas are a cause of spontaneous intracranial hypotension that can be difficult to detect on imaging. We describe how the respiratory phase affects the visibility of CSF–venous fistulas during myelography.CTMCT myelographyCVFCSF–venous fistulaSIHspontaneous intracranial hypotension
